How they compare
Hungary currently reports 93,837 against 91,691 in Sri Lanka, a difference of 2,146.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 10 shared years of data; in 2013 it was Hungary ahead.
Hungary ranks 60th and Sri Lanka ranks 61st of 129 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Hungary averaged higher in 1 and Sri Lanka in 1.
